More Women to represent Uganda at EALA
The speaker of the national Parliament Anita Among has declared the nine Uganda’s representatives at the East Africa Legislative Assembly (EALA).
The Nine candidates with the highest number of votes, and who become Uganda’s representatives in the parliament of East Africa are ; Rose Akol obtained (422)Votes, Namara Dennis (415)Votes, Kakooza James (405)Votes, George Odongo (403)Votes, Musamali Paul (401)Votes, Mugenyi Mary (367)votes, DP. Ssiranda Gerald (233) Votes, Amongin Jacklin (330)Votes Independent-Kadogo Veronica (383) Votes.
